Nasdaq, S&P Surge Ahead of Fed Decision as Nvidia surges 11%
-
In a dynamic trading session, the Nasdaq Composite and the S&P 500 both rallied significantly, driven primarily by the impressive performance of Nvidia, which saw its stock price surge by 11%. This surge comes ahead of a much-anticipated Federal Reserve decision, which has investors on edge as they look for indications of future monetary policy directions.
The tech-heavy Nasdaq Composite led the charge, reflecting strong gains in technology stocks, notably Nvidia, which continues to benefit from its leading position in the AI and semiconductor sectors. The S&P 500 also posted robust gains, buoyed by the overall positive market sentiment and expectations of favorable outcomes from the Fed meeting.
Nvidia's exceptional performance is a highlight, with its stock reaching new heights following a series of positive developments and strong earnings reports. This rise is part of a broader trend of increasing valuations for tech companies heavily involved in AI and chip manufacturing, showcasing the sector's critical role in driving market growth.
Investors are closely monitoring the Federal Reserve, expecting key insights into the future of interest rates and economic policy. The anticipation of this decision has added to market volatility, but the prevailing sentiment remains optimistic, especially with tech giants continuing to show strong performance.
